Output 691bb856d36d42dccbbe40cd019dfd49f65aa760209bedcb877665b739cc1fa4:6

value
1365314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375c517628f590225a0adee514a66458af525 OP_EQUAL
address
3BMEXawWnxf9idYTtd62L6KQbAjKseXYuF
transaction
691bb856d36d42dccbbe40cd019dfd49f65aa760209bedcb877665b739cc1fa4
confirmations
219721
spent
true